How To Style Co-Ord Sets
Master the art of styling premium co-ord sets for every occasion — from casual brunches to evening soirées.
Co-ord sets have moved from trend-of-the-season to wardrobe essential in Indian fashion. For women juggling work, travel, and social calendars, a well-cut matching set removes the daily friction of pairing separates while still looking intentional. Luxury co-ord sets offer something fast fashion rarely does: consistent fabric weight, aligned dye batches, and tailoring that holds shape from morning meetings to evening dinners.
The first rule of styling co-ords is understanding the silhouette. Wide-leg pants with a structured crop read confident and editorial; palazzo sets with flowy kurtas feel festive and relaxed; fitted skirt co-ords suit cocktail settings where you want polish without a saree or lehenga. Before buying premium co-ord sets online, identify your primary use case — office, brunch, travel, or celebration — and choose accordingly.
For daytime elegance, neutral palettes win. Champagne, ivory, soft sage, and dusty rose photograph well in natural light and pair with minimal gold jewellery, tan sandals, and a woven clutch. Transitioning the same co-ord to evening is about elevation, not replacement. Swap flat sandals for heeled mules, add statement earrings or a sculptural cuff, and introduce a bold lip. A metallic belt at the waist can redefine a relaxed daytime set for cocktail hour. Keep hair sleek — a low bun or soft waves — so the outfit remains the focal point.
Layering solves India's seasonal unpredictability. A sheer organza jacket, lightweight cape, or embroidered dupatta adds dimension without hiding the co-ord's clean lines. In air-conditioned offices, a longline shrug in matching or contrasting tone maintains professionalism while honouring the set's coordinated aesthetic. Remove layers for outdoor events to stay comfortable.
Footwear choices anchor the entire look. Platform kolhapuris ground wide-leg ethnic co-ords with a contemporary edge; strappy heels lengthen the leg line on fitted sets; white sneakers with a printed co-ord create deliberate fusion for creative workplaces. Avoid overly ornate footwear when the set already carries print or embroidery — balance is key.
Print versus solid is a strategic decision. Solid co-ords maximise repeat wear because you can change accessories dramatically between outings. Printed sets make stronger one-occasion statements — ideal for mehendi brunches or resort vacations. When shopping trendy co-ord sets for women, check print scale against your frame: petite builds often suit smaller motifs; taller frames can carry bold geometrics.
Fabric selection separates luxury from disposable fashion. Breathable cotton-linen blends suit daily wear in humid cities; satin and crepe sets drape elegantly for dinners; silk-blend co-ords bridge festive and formal needs. Read fabric composition carefully when ordering women's co-ord sets online — natural fibres and lined trousers prevent transparency and improve longevity.
Tailoring adjustments are worth the investment. Even premium sets may need hem tweaks or waist darts for a perfect fit. Well-fitted co-ords look bespoke; ill-fitted ones look like costumes. Budget for alterations when you buy investment pieces, especially wide-leg trousers where length must clear the floor cleanly with your preferred heel height.
Accessories should echo the set's mood, not fight it. Minimal sets invite layered necklaces and stacked rings; heavily embroidered co-ords need quiet jewellery and a single focal point — perhaps chandelier earrings or a statement bag. Avoid mixing multiple bold patterns in bags and shoes when the co-ord already carries visual interest.
Co-ords travel exceptionally well. Rolling structured pieces into garment bags, using tissue between layers, and packing a portable steamer keeps sets event-ready upon arrival. For business travel, pack one neutral co-ord and two accessory variations — you effectively carry multiple outfits in minimal luggage. That efficiency is why Indian fashion professionals increasingly favour co-ords over bulky traditional sets for short trips.
Men's co-ord influence has crossed into women's styling too — oversized shirts paired with tailored shorts or culottes create relaxed resort silhouettes popular across Goa, Udaipur, and Kerala hospitality scenes. Women adapt this by choosing co-ords with menswear-inspired cuts but feminine fabric hand-feel: softer drape, finer buttons, refined collar lines.
